Hi everyone!
Let me start by saying I've never used a marked deck before and haven't even been interested in trying one before this. Last month I attended a Boris Wild lecture (I knew about his work, but hadn't seen much of it), and while it didn't make me change my mind completely, I did get curious and was thinking about giving marked cards a try (not for everyday use, because of the cost). Since USPCC stopped printing on Bicycle backs, the Rider back BW marked deck are not being produced anymore, but he announced they would be back soon using Maiden backs. Since I've been thinking about trying them, I've been periodically checking and discovered that they are now up for sale on his site (http://www.boriswild.com/magicshop/Boris......eck.html), in case someone else is interested. He said they would also be carried by magic dealers, so they should be available from you favorite dealer soon. I haven't used Maiden backs before, so I don't have an opinion on them yet.

Does anyone here have any experience or thoughts to share about using marked cards? Any thoughts or recommendations on his book (Transparency)? Ultimate Marked Deck?

I'm curious to hear what you think!
